Description

This is the PSQ stage, for establishing a framework for the provision of Clerk of Works Consultancy Services. Sovereign Network Group has advertised the Market Engagement Questions on the portal (https://in-tend.org/) (https://in-tendhost.co.uk/sovereign/aspx/Home) and we have provided a Response document in the portal for you to complete your answers to the below questions, respond to the opportunity to provide Clerk of Works Consultancy Services. Sovereign Network Group is seeking to establish a maximum of 20 Framework Agreements for Clerk of Works Consultancy Services across two lots: Lot 1 Clerk of Works Inside London M25 including counties generally North and East of London, and Lot 2 – Clerk of Works - Outside London M25 including counties generally West of England and South (Southern England) . Framework is to be used by Sovereign Network Group and any of its affiliates, subsidiaries, Joint Ventures and Special Purpose Vehicles; most of these are listed as: • Sovereign Housing Design and Build Limited (Company Number: 06195779) • Sovereign Housing Developments Limited (Company Number: 07233624) • Sovereign Advances Limited (Company Number: 06927929) • Sovereign Housing Capital plc (Company Number: 06992513) • Sovereign Living Limited (FCA Registration Number: 26400R) • Sovereign Housing Partnerships Limited (Company Number: 07174978) • Sovereign Housing Property Services Limited (Company Number: 08758536) • Spectrum Premier Homes Limited (Company Number: 02914932) • SNG Community Foundation (Company Number: 15863401) • Network Homes Investments Limited (Company Number: 6105444) • Network Affordable Developments Limited (Company Number: 9038196) • Network Treasury Services Limited (Company Number: 6424065) • Network New Build Limited (Company Number: 4076854) • SW9 Community Housing (Company Number: 9574528) * This list may be amended throughout the duration of the framework period, as we may need to add other Joint Ventures (JV’s) and Special Purpose Vehicles (SPV’s). It is expected that the Framework Agreements will commence on approximately 1 October 2026 and last for a period of 4 years. The Clerk of Works Consultancy Services Framework Agreements are anticipated to be based on the following Lot descriptions: • Lot 1 – London (inside M25) and including counties generally North and East of London (see location map below) to deliver Clerk of Work Consultancy services both in-person at Client location and / or remotely by agreement with the project team. (This is not exclusive – as we reserve the right to include Essex and surrounding areas, if requirements emerge during the Framework Term). • Lot 2 – Outside London M25 including counties generally West of England and South (Southern England) (see location map below) to deliver Clerk of Work Consultancy Services both in-person at client locations and / or remotely by agreement with the project team. (This is not exclusive – as we reserve the right to include Surrey, East and West Sussex and Kent and surrounding area, if requirements emerge during the Framework Term). Information regarding our office locations in southern England, is shown in the locations map attached. Responses to the Pre-Market Engagement will inform the next stages of the process. This will include the release of a Procurement Specific Questionnaire, and the release of an Invitation to Tender for those who qualify. Our intention is to evaluate responses and award up to ten Framework Agreements in each Lot, which will be ranked based on quality and commercial responses to the ITT. Our intention is to shortlist up to shortlist of up to 30 potential suppliers from this PSQ stage, to be invited to engage the ITT stage. As the result of the ITT stage, we are aiming to make awards to a ceiling of 20 potential suppliers planned as Lot 1 (= 10), Lot 2 (= 10). We reserve the option in this PSQ stage to add an additional 3 potential suppliers to each Lot (+6) if their total sum of scores to PSQ responses 3.8.1-3.8.4 score is within 5% of the planned ceiling number, in each Lot. In the event more than 3 potential Suppliers are within 5% in a Lot, the decision will fall to highest scoring response to Q3.8.1 and so on. This PSQ (Procurement Specific Questionnaire) is released with a draft copy of the Invitation to Tender. Only those potential suppliers who meet the PSQ requirements and are confirmed by us in writing, will be progressed to the next stage - Tender stage). Upon receipt of ITT proposals, our intention is award 20 Framework Agreements based on quality and commercial responses to the ITT. Subsequently, we will use the appointed Suppliers with framework agreements to be eligible to be invited for Call-off opportunities under the frameworks. The Call Off documents will inform the specific needs for the location and task. The process of appointment will be based on either • Mini Competition (with specific responses to the Call Off documents), or • Direct Award. Details of the Call-Off appointment arrangements, will be included in the Invitation to Tender documents. There is no guarantee of work.
